VS 中输入带空格的两个字符串
Posted 萍2樱释
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了VS 中输入带空格的两个字符串相关的知识,希望对你有一定的参考价值。
此博客链接:https://www.cnblogs.com/ping2yingshi/p/12364412.html
问题描述:vs中读取两个字符串,中间用空格分开。例如:abcde a3。
解决方法:
在变量后面添加定义的字符串数组长度。
例如:
while (~scanf_s("%s %s", huabutiao,1000, minshitiao,1000)){}。
写同样的一个程序,当输入带空格的字符串时,VS中需要多加一个参数。
DVV-C++ 和VS中输入带空格的字符串对比如下:
DVV-C++中:
while (scanf("%s%s", huabutiao, minshitiao)){}。
VS中:
while (~scanf_s("%s %s", huabutiao,1000, minshitiao,1000)){}。
以上是关于VS 中输入带空格的两个字符串的主要内容,如果未能解决你的问题,请参考以下文章